ABSTRACT

Objective To compare the perioperative application of fast track surgery(FTS)andtraditional surgery for fractured fibs.Methods Eighty four perioperative patients with fractured fibs wereenrolled,including 42 cases treated by FTS philosophy(FTS Group)and 42 cases treated by traditional surgery(Tradition Group).The results of postoperative VAS score,serum albumin,recovery time of gurglingsound,exhaust time of intestinal tract,postoperative complications,hospital stay,total hospital cost and patient satisfaction were investigated and compared between the two groups.Results Patients in FTS grouphad lower VAS scores,higher level serum albumin,earlier time of gurgling sound recovery and intestinalexhaust,lower rates of postoperative complication,shorter time of hospital stay,lower hospital costs andhigher levels of satisfaction(P <0.05).Conclusion For perioperative patients with fractured fibs,FTShas advantages in low VAS score,good nutrition condition,short intestinal tract convalescence,low postoperative complication rate,short hospital stay,low host costs and high level of satisfaction,which is worthy ofbeing spread.
